Tyler Reddick Wins Pole, 23XI Sweeps Front Row at Darlington

Michael Bellifemini

March 21, 2026

Points leader Tyler Reddick will lead the field to green on Sunday (March 22) for the Goodyear 400 at Darlington Raceway after collecting his second pole of the season.

It is Reddick’s second career pole at Darlington as he is still seeking his first career win at the track where he has three career runner-up finishes.

Reddick’s teammate Bubba Wallace, who is second in points, will start on the outside front row, looking to continue his stretch of finishing 11th or better in every race so far this season.

Chase Elliott will start third while Kyle Larson and Brad Keselowski, who won this race in 2024, will start fourth and fifth, respectively. Chris Buescher, Ryan Blaney, Kyle Busch, defending race-winner Denny Hamlin and Austin Dillon round out the top 10.
